RP2040 microcontroller board for embedded projects

The Raspberry Pi Pico 22AJ1097 is a compact development board built around the RP2040 chip designed by Raspberry Pi. It provides a dual-core ARM Cortex M0+ processor running up to 133 MHz with 264kB of SRAM and 2MB of on-board Flash memory. Makers, students and engineers use it for controlling appliances, operating light displays and learning microcontroller programming in C or MicroPython.

Upgrade from basic boards when you need PIO

This board replaces simpler microcontroller modules when a project requires eight Programmable I/O state machines for custom peripheral support, dual SPI, I2C and UART interfaces, or 16 controllable PWM channels. The jump is worth it for applications needing precise timing, accelerated floating-point libraries or low-power sleep and dormant modes that basic boards lack.

Which step is often missed when putting the Pico into drag-and-drop programming mode over USB 1.1?

Hold the BOOTSEL button while plugging the USB cable in so the board enumerates as a mass-storage device before releasing the button.
